首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将全局键盘事件传递到文本字段

是指在一个应用程序中,当用户按下键盘上的某个键时,将该事件传递给当前正在编辑的文本字段,以便文本字段可以响应该事件并执行相应的操作。

这种功能通常用于实现快捷键或全局热键的功能,使用户可以在任何时候通过按下特定的键来执行特定的操作,而不必将焦点切换到文本字段。

在前端开发中,可以通过JavaScript来实现将全局键盘事件传递到文本字段。可以使用addEventListener()方法来监听全局键盘事件,然后根据事件的类型和按下的键码来判断是否需要将事件传递给文本字段。

在后端开发中,可以通过框架或库提供的功能来实现将全局键盘事件传递到文本字段。例如,在Java中可以使用Swing框架的KeyBinding功能来实现全局键盘事件的监听和传递。

在软件测试中,可以编写针对全局键盘事件传递到文本字段的测试用例,验证文本字段是否能够正确响应按键事件。

在数据库中,与将全局键盘事件传递到文本字段相关的是与文本字段相关的数据存储和查询操作。可以使用数据库来存储和管理文本字段的数据。

在服务器运维中,可以通过配置服务器的操作系统或应用程序来实现将全局键盘事件传递到文本字段的功能。

在云原生领域,可以使用云原生技术和工具来部署和管理支持将全局键盘事件传递到文本字段的应用程序。

在网络通信中,可以使用网络协议和通信方式来传递全局键盘事件到文本字段所在的应用程序。

在网络安全中,需要确保将全局键盘事件传递到文本字段的功能不会被恶意利用或攻击者利用来进行非法操作。可以通过加密、身份验证等安全措施来保护全局键盘事件的传递过程。

在音视频和多媒体处理中,可以通过将全局键盘事件传递到文本字段来实现与音视频和多媒体处理相关的功能,例如控制播放、暂停、快进等操作。

在人工智能领域,可以将全局键盘事件传递到文本字段来实现与人工智能相关的功能,例如通过按下特定的键来触发机器学习模型的训练或推理过程。

在物联网中,可以将全局键盘事件传递到文本字段来实现与物联网设备的交互,例如通过按下特定的键来控制智能家居设备或监控设备。

在移动开发中,可以通过移动应用程序的开发框架和API来实现将全局键盘事件传递到文本字段的功能。

在存储领域,可以使用云存储服务来存储和管理与将全局键盘事件传递到文本字段相关的数据。

在区块链领域,可以使用区块链技术来实现将全局键盘事件传递到文本字段的功能,并确保事件的传递过程具有不可篡改性和可追溯性。

在元宇宙中,将全局键盘事件传递到文本字段可以用于实现与虚拟现实和增强现实相关的交互功能,例如通过按下特定的键来在虚拟环境中进行文本输入。

腾讯云提供了丰富的云计算服务和产品,其中包括与将全局键盘事件传递到文本字段相关的功能。您可以参考腾讯云的文档和产品介绍来了解更多相关信息:

  • 腾讯云前端开发相关产品和服务:https://cloud.tencent.com/product/frontend
  • 腾讯云后端开发相关产品和服务:https://cloud.tencent.com/product/backend
  • 腾讯云软件测试相关产品和服务:https://cloud.tencent.com/product/testing
  • 腾讯云数据库相关产品和服务:https://cloud.tencent.com/product/db
  • 腾讯云服务器运维相关产品和服务:https://cloud.tencent.com/product/cvm
  • 腾讯云云原生相关产品和服务:https://cloud.tencent.com/product/cloudnative
  • 腾讯云网络通信相关产品和服务:https://cloud.tencent.com/product/network
  • 腾讯云网络安全相关产品和服务:https://cloud.tencent.com/product/safety
  • 腾讯云音视频相关产品和服务:https://cloud.tencent.com/product/vod
  • 腾讯云多媒体处理相关产品和服务:https://cloud.tencent.com/product/mps
  • 腾讯云人工智能相关产品和服务:https://cloud.tencent.com/product/ai
  • 腾讯云物联网相关产品和服务:https://cloud.tencent.com/product/iotexplorer
  • 腾讯云移动开发相关产品和服务:https://cloud.tencent.com/product/mobile
  • 腾讯云存储相关产品和服务:https://cloud.tencent.com/product/cos
  • 腾讯云区块链相关产品和服务:https://cloud.tencent.com/product/baas
  • 腾讯云元宇宙相关产品和服务:https://cloud.tencent.com/product/meta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

知识点 | JavaScript事件浅析

事件有很多,有我用过的有我没用过的,今天我想分析一番。 事件流 我们都知道,有两种事件流,一个是冒泡一个是捕获。 捕获就是从body开始到你触发事件的节点,从外内的一个过程。...event.stopPropagation() //阻止传递下去,一帮用在一些自定义组件上,比如遮罩隐藏,在弹框上就要阻止传递了。 event.target //触发事件的元素,事件委托会用到。...监听全局的错误提示,然后统计汇总,比如fundebug,也可以自己根据特性写一个针对公司项目的。...mousemove 鼠标移动 键盘通用事件 keydown 按下键盘 keypress 中间的一个事件 keyup 抬起键盘 textInput 是对keypress的补充,用意是在文本显示给用户之前更容易拦截文本...当你使用输入法的时候会触发一下 compositionupdate 在向输入字段中插入新字符时触发。 compositionend 在IME的文本复合系统关闭时触发,表示返回正常键盘的输入状态。

1.3K30

JavaSwing_8.1:焦点事件及其监听器 - FocusEvent、FocusListener

如果未指定的行为导致的id任何特定的参数FocusEvent实例不是从范围FOCUS_FIRSTFOCUS_LAST 1 FocusListener 用于在组件上接收键盘焦点事件的侦听器接口。...当组件获得或失去键盘焦点时,调用侦听器对象中的相关方法,并将FocusEvent传递给它。 API focusGained ? focusLost ? 2 FocusAdapter ?...例如,当焦点从按钮转到文本字段时,按钮会触发焦点丢失事件文本字段为相反的组件),然后文本字段会触发焦点获取事件(带有按钮作为相反的组件)。失去焦点以及获得焦点的事件可能是暂时的。...焦点丢失事件文本字段触发,焦点获得事件由组合框触发。现在,组合框显示它具有焦点,也许在文本周围有一条虚线-确切地表示方式取决于外观。...单击打印焦点事件文本区域。什么也没有发生,因为使用setRequestFocusEnabled(false)使文本区域不可点击。 单击文本字段焦点返回到初始组件。 按键盘上的Tab。

4.7K10
  • JavaScript 教程「10」:DOM 事件

    主要有 4 种类型的事件,分为: 鼠标事件 焦点事件 键盘事件 文本事件 以下就分别来看看这些类型的事件又可以细分为哪些小类。...键盘按下触发 keyup 键盘抬起触发 文本事件 事件 说明 input 用户输入事件 高阶函数 高阶函数,简单的说可以被理解为函数的高级应用,JavaScript 中函数能够当成值来对待,然后基于这个值来实现函数的高级应用...// 函数表达式调用 sum1(10, 20); // 普通函数调用 sum2(10, 20); 回调函数 如果有两个函数 A 和 B,假设我们函数 A 作为参数传递给函数 B,那么我们此时函数 A...总结来说就是如果一个函数被当做参数来传递给另一个函数时,则这个被当做参数的函数就叫做回调函数。...位置 含义 方法中 this 表示该方法所属的对象 单独使用 this 表示全局对象 函数中 this 表示全局对象 事件中 this 表示接收事件的元素 方法中 假设有一个对象,则此时对象方法 info

    37521

    Web前端基础(06)

    Browser Object Model浏览器对象模型 页面相关对象DOM: Document Object Model文档对象模型 ###BOM浏览器相关内容 window: 该对象的属性和方法称为全局属性和全局方法...什么是事件: 系统给提供的一些特定时间点, 事件包括:鼠标事件,键盘事件,状态改变事件 鼠标事件: onclick 鼠标点击事件 onmouseover 鼠标移入事件 onmouseout...鼠标移出事件 onmousedown 鼠标按下事件 onmouseup 鼠标抬起事件 onmousemove 鼠标移动事件 键盘事件 onkeydown 键盘按下事件 onkeyup 键盘抬起事件...窗口尺寸改变事件 事件绑定(给元素添加事件的方式) 事件属性绑定 动态绑定(通过js代码给元素后期添加事件) 事件传递(事件冒泡): 如果某一个位置有多个元素的事件需要响应,响应顺序是从最底层往上层传递...} onresize = function(){ console.log("窗口尺寸改变了"); } 6.事件传递

    2.7K20

    【Java 进阶篇】HTML DOM 事件详解

    键盘事件 按键按下事件(keydown) 按键按下事件在用户按下键盘上的任意键时触发。它通常用于监听用户的键盘输入。...'); }); 在这个示例中,当用户在文本框中释放键盘上的按键时,会弹出一个警告框。...重置事件(reset) 重置事件在用户点击表单的重置按钮时触发。它通常用于表单的输入字段重置为默认值。...事件冒泡 事件冒泡是指事件从DOM树中的最底层元素开始,然后冒泡(逐级向上传递最高级的祖先元素。这意味着如果在子元素上触发了一个事件,它会向上传到父元素,然后继续向上传到更高级的祖先元素。...例如,如果用户点击一个按钮,点击事件会从按钮元素开始冒泡,然后传递给按钮的父元素,以此类推,直到传递元素。

    23720

    JavaScript 编程精解 中文第三版 十五、处理事件

    认识这一点,你就找到了力量。 马可·奥勒留,《沉思录》 有些程序处理用户的直接输入,比如鼠标和键盘动作。...该方法有时很实用,例如,你一个按钮放在另一个可点击元素中,但你不希望点击该按钮会激活外部元素的点击行为。 下面的示例代码mousedown处理器注册按钮和其外部的段落节点上。...但即使你有一个老式键盘,某些类型的文本输入也不能直接匹配按键,例如其脚本不适合键盘的人所使用的 IME(“输入法编辑器”)软件 ,其中组合多个热键来创建字符。...创建工作单元的脚本通过Worker对象收发消息,而worker则直接向其全局作用域发送消息,或监听其消息。只有可以表示为 JSON 的值可以作为消息发送 - 另一方接收它们的副本,而不是值本身。..., 500); }); undefined传递给clearTimeout或在一个已结束的定时器上调用clearTimeout是没有效果的。

    5.6K20

    【JavaScript】DOM对象&JS事件总结&全局函数

    本期介绍 本期主要介绍DOM对象&JS事件总结&全局函数 文章目录 1. DOM 对象 1.1 DOM 对象是什么?有什么作用? 1.2 DOM 树介绍 1.3 DOM 和 BOM 关系 2. ...JS 事件总结 3. 全局函数(global) 3.1 执行 3.2 编码和解码 3.3 字符串转数字 1. DOM 对象 1.1 DOM 对象是什么?有什么作用?...DOM ( Document Object Model ) 文档对象模型 文档:标记型文档( HTML 、 XML 等) DOM 是标记型文档中所有内容(标签、文本、属性)都封装成对象...JS 事件总结 常见事件 示例代码: 鼠标键盘事件 示例代码: 3. 全局函数(global) 3.1 执行 作用:用于增强程序的扩展性。...注:只可以传递原始数据类型 string ,传递 String 对象无作用。

    2.9K50

    Excel编程周末速成班第21课:一个用户窗体示例

    与其在输入后检查数据(下一节中将对某些字段进行的操作),不如直接阻止输入不正确的数据有时更为有效。 在键盘输入到达控件之前对其进行检查的方法是使用KeyDown事件。...如你在第20课中所学习的,此事件接收一个参数,该参数标识所按下的键。如果该键可以接受,则将其传递;否则取消。 在VBA联机帮助中的KeyCode值列表中,你可以看到键09的代码值为4857。...清单21-2:文本框的KeyDown事件过程仅传递数字 Private Sub txtZip_KeyDown(ByVal KeyCode AsMSForms.ReturnInteger, ByVal Shift...If End Sub 注意:如清单21-2所示,文本框仅接受在键盘顶部输入的数字,而不接受使用数字键盘输入的数字。...3.在哪个事件下放置限制输入文本框控件中的某些字符的代码?

    6.1K10

    TDesign 更新周报(2022 年 5 月第 2 周)

    Table: 支持隐藏排序文本提示 hideSortTips,同时支持全局配置是否隐藏排序文本提示 Steps: 新增 separator 属性,用于控制步骤条分隔符类型 Bug Fixes Select...: 修复 textarea 作为 panelContent 时无法使用键盘事件的问题 Slider: 修复 InputProps 属性传递布尔值时 ts 错误的问题 Table: 固定列滚动阴影修复 Dropdown...其中涉及 common 子仓库的修改,删除之前 transition 相关的类名,添加了一个 &-list__showt 类名。...Table: 支持自定义树形结构图标 treeExpandAndFoldIcon,同时支持全局配置此图标 Table: 支持隐藏排序文本提示 hideSortTips,同时支持全局配置是否隐藏排序文本提示...,增加返回 cursor 和 keyCode 数据 增加 keyboardheightchange 事件键盘高度发生变化的时候触发 增加占位符相关属性:placehoderStyle 和 placeholderClass

    1.6K40

    10天从入门精通Vue(二)-vue的过滤器、自定义指令、Vue实例的生命周期、Vue中的动画

    文章目录 过滤器 私有过滤器 全局过滤器 键盘修饰符以及自定义键盘修饰符 2.x中自定义键盘修饰符 3.x中自定义键盘修饰符 自定义指令 vue实例的生命周期 [vue-resource 实现 get...://cn.vuejs.org/v2/guide/transitions.html#列表的进入和离开过渡) 列表的排序过渡 相关文章 过滤器 概念:Vue.js 允许你自定义过滤器,可被用作一些常见的文本格式化...键盘修饰符以及自定义键盘修饰符 2.x中自定义键盘修饰符 通过Vue.config.keyCodes.名称 = 按键值来自定义案件修饰符的别名: Vue.config.keyCodes.f2 = 113...,总是伴随着各种各样的事件,这些事件,统称为生命周期!...Vue(一)-vue基本概念和基础语法(v-text、v-bind、v-on、v-model等) vue.js 1.x 文档 vue.js 2.x 文档 vuejs 3.x文档 js 里面的键盘事件对应的键码

    91830

    浅谈 Composition Event

    IME 复合系统的工作原理如下:缓存用户的键盘输入,直到一个字符被选中后才确定输入。缓存的键盘输入会暂时展示在输入框中,但不会真正被插入 DOM 中。如下图所示。...但是如果在复合事件的过程中改变了输入框的值(比如切换了输入法或者直接按下 enter 键),复合事件提前结束,同时缓存的键盘输入值将会插入输入框中。 ?...复合事件类型包含以下几种事件: compositionstart:当 IME 的文本复合系统打开时触发。...compositionend:在 IME 的文本复合系统关闭即用户选中了字符并确定输入时触发,表示返回正常键盘的输入状态。...-compositionupdate:在 compositionstart 事件触发后,compositionend 事件触发前这段时间内,每次向输入字段中进行输入时均会触发。

    1.6K20

    vue 学习笔记第二弹

    过滤器 概念:Vue.js 允许你自定义过滤器,可被用作一些常见的文本格式化。过滤器可以用在两个地方:mustache 插值和 v-bind 表达式。...,会以就近原则进行调用,即:局部过滤器优先于全局过滤器被调用!...键盘修饰符以及自定义键盘修饰符 1.2.1. 1.x中自定义键盘修饰符【了解即可】 Vue.directive('on').keyCodes.f2 = 113; 1.2.2. 2.x中自定义键盘修饰符...,总是伴随着各种各样的事件,这些事件,统称为生命周期!...生命周期钩子:就是生命周期事件的别名而已; 生命周期钩子 = 生命周期函数 = 生命周期事件 主要的生命周期函数分类: 创建期间的生命周期函数: beforeCreate:实例刚在内存中被创建出来,此时

    44710

    Vue03基础语法--Vue组件+样式绑定+修饰符+常用控件+自定义指令+自定义事件

    按键修饰符 Vue允许为v-on在监听键盘事件时添加按键修饰符。 示例: <!...根据自定义指令的作用范围,可分为:全局、局部两种 钩子函数: 名称 作用 bind 只调用一次,指令第一次绑定元素时调用。...--red绑定data里面的变量--> 我是自定义指令 //自定义标签,全局 Vue.directive('color', {...自定义事件 Vue自定义事件是为组件间通信设计, vue中父组件通过prop传递数据给子组件,而想要将子组件的数据传递给父组件,则可以通过自定义事件的绑定 父Vue实例->子Vue实例,通过prop...传递数据 子Vue实例->父Vue实例,通过事件传递数据      7.1 子 -> 父 触发事件:$emit(eventName, 参数...)

    1.2K10

    javascript高级程序设计第三版书摘

    或类似设备)时触发; 文本事件,当在文档中输入文本时触发; 键盘事件,当用户通过键盘在页面上执行操作时触发; 合成事件,当为 IME(Input Method Editor,输入法编辑器)输入字符时触发...两个手指放在屏幕上且页面随手指移动而滚动时会触发 mousewheel 和 scroll 事件 键盘文本事件 用户在使用键盘时会触发键盘事件。有 3 个键盘事件,简述如下。...其中, focus()方法用于浏览器的焦点设置表单字段,即激活表单字段,使其可以响应键盘事件。例如,接收到焦点的文本框会显示插入符号,随时可以接收输入。...共有的表单字段事件 除了支持鼠标、键盘、更改和 HTML 事件之外,所有表单字段都支持下列 3 个事件。 blur:当前字段失去焦点时触发。...在设置为"on"时,整个文档都会变得可以编辑(显示插入符号),然后就可以像使用字处理软件一样,通过键盘文本内容加粗、变成斜体,等等。

    1.8K40

    事件

    这个事件是用于捕捉鼠标焦点的: 代码示例: ? ? 运行效果: ? ? 焦点在哪个文本框哪个文本框就得到焦点,移出文本框就失去焦点。...getSource();方法是用于得到一个事件对象,这个对象包含了一个事件的所有要素。...addKeyListener(KeyListener); 键盘事件: 可以响应键盘的长按、按下、弹起事件,里面的饿getKeyCode();方法可以捕捉键盘上每一个键的代码。...当使用两个类的时候(一个类实现监听器接口,一个类实现窗口)可以利用构造器事件源对象传递另一个类中。 代码示例: ? ? 运行效果: ? ?...按着就是一次按下事件,然后松开就是一次松开事件,在鼠标箭头进入某个组件范围内时就是一次进入事件,同理鼠标箭头移出组件范围外就是一次移出事件。   代码示例: ? ? 运行效果: ?

    92620
    领券